STEPHENVILLE, N.L. - Mel Bernard and his rink from the George R. Pearkes Branch in Summerside split two games Monday at the 2010 national legion curling championship.
Bernard, third stone Blair Jay, second stone Doug Simmons and lead Earle Proude take a 2-1 record into today's games against New Brunswick and Quebec.
Monday, Bernard lost his first game to Bob Gallaugher from British Columbia/Yukon 8-5.
Then in the afternoon draw, Bernard scored three in the second end to take a 3-0 lead and stole deuces in the third and fifth ends and a single in the fourth end to cruise to an 8-1 win over Jeff Stewart from Manitoba/
Northwest Ontario.
